Principal Responsibilities:
  • Conduct inspections, maintenance, and repairs on electric overhead traveling cranes and hoists at customer locations.
  • Provide on-call service as part of a rotation, including after-hours support.
  • Troubleshoot electrical, mechanical, structural, and electronic issues on-site.
  • Perform post-repair audits to ensure safety features are functional.
  • Document findings and recommend corrective actions, including safety notifications to customers.
  • Consult with customers on repair and safety issues, offering recommendations for material handling improvement.
  • Produce electronic documentation using company tools, obtaining customer signatures.
  • Stay updated on industry codes and regulations (OSHA, ANSI, CMAA, HMI).
  • Complete service reports and other required documents accurately and promptly.
  • Communicate with the Field Operations Manager and Service Coordinator following established practices
  • Maintain company-issued equipment, vehicles, and assets in proper working order.
  • Operate tools, equipment, and vehicles, reporting deficiencies to the supervisor.
  • Follow established safety rules and procedures, including customer guidelines.
  • Participate in monthly safety meetings.
  • Perform other responsibilities as assigned by the supervisor.
